One key aspect that distinguishes brown paper bag factories from others is their eco-friendly production processes. The manufacturing of brown paper bags heavily relies on recycled paper, making them an excellent alternative to single-use plastic bags. The factory sources old newspapers, cardboard boxes, and other recycled paper materials to create a unique blend that is then transformed into brown paper sheets.
The transformation process involves several steps. Initially, the collected papers are sorted, removing any contaminants such as plastic or metal. Once clean and sorted, the papers are mixed with water and pulped to convert them into a fibrous consistency. This pulp is then spread onto large screens and dried to create brown paper sheets. The sheets are then cut into the desired sizes and shapes, ready to be transformed into bags.
To meet the diverse demands of various industries, brown paper bag factories employ advanced machinery. Heavy-duty cutting machines efficiently slice the paper sheets into the desired bag dimensions, while automated folding and gluing machines shape them into functional bags. The use of cutting-edge technology reduces the reliance on manual labor and ensures consistent quality throughout the production process.
